4.4. European Democratic Party (EDP)
The European Democratic Party (EDP) is a centrist European political party in favour of European integration. It was initiated on April 16, 2004 and formally founded on December 9 in Brussels. The EDP embraces 13 parties, and movements from European States. In the European Parliament the EDP is represented by ALDE (see the previous Website!). In the Committee of the Regions the members of the EDP belong to the group of European Democrats and Liberals.
